Eisenstein & Hamel Honored as NFHCA Scholars of Distinction

GLEN ALLEN, VA --- Freshmen Rebecca Eisenstein (Paterson, N.Y./Carmel HS) and Rebecca Hamel (Whitehall, Pa./Whitehall HS) of the Moravian College field hockey team have been named to the 2012 Gladiator by SGI/National Field Hockey Coaches Association Division III Scholars of Distinction announced Wednesday.

The duo are part of the 140 NCAA Division III student-athletes earning the award that is given to student-athletes that have achieved a cumulative grade point average of 3.90 or higher through the first semester of the 2012-13 academic year. A total of three Landmark Conference student-athletes earned the Scholars of Distinction honor with Elizabeth Weiner of Goucher College joining Eisenstein and Hamel on the list. The NFHCA added the Scholars of Distinction to its postseason awards this year.

Eisenstein and Hamel helped the Greyhounds post an 8-9 record this past fall including a 7-1 record at home.  Eisenstein played in 16 matches last fall for Moravian, starting three contests, while Hamel saw action in 12 games. Both players recorded two shots on the season, and Hamel also had one of the team's 19 defensive saves.
